A religion that adheres to the belief that when you die, you are reincarnated as a Space Turtle. Non-believers are reincarnated as Space Frogs, to be tortured by the Turtles for the rest of eternity. The leader of the Space Turtles is Space Buddha, who is a fat orange man with horns and dark blue rags around his waist. He regulates Frog torture and gives the Space Turtles their penthouse suites in space.
Don't fuck with me, I practice Impossiblism.
by Space Buddha April 15, 2010
